Here’s a breakdown of the key information from the provided ⁤text, focusing on salary data in Metropolitan Lima, Peru in late 2025:

1. Average Income ⁢(July-august-September 2025):

* Nominal: ‍ S/2,293.9 per month (a⁢ 11.6% increase year-on-year).
* ⁣ ‍ Real ⁤(adjusted for 1.36% September inflation): S/2,263 per month.

2. Gap Between actual & Desired Salaries:

* The average actual income is 44% lower ⁣than the average salary requested by⁤ Peruvian workers.
* ‍ The average requested salary is roughly triple the minimum wage.

3. Minimum Wage:

* S/1,130 per month (approximately ⁣US$316).
* Among the five lowest in Latin America.
* Represents only one-third of the average requested ⁣salary.

4. Requested Salaries by Hierarchical Level (September 2025):

* Bosses/Supervisors: S/5,563 (+1.84% monthly increase)
* Highest claim: Buisness ‍Development – S/13,000
* ⁢ Semi-Senior/Senior: S/3,348 (+1.26% monthly increase)
* Highest claim: Operations – S/5,500
* ⁣ ⁤ Junior: S/2,212 (+0.24% ⁢monthly increase)
* Highest claim: Address – S/4,750

5.Key Takeaway:

* ⁤ There’s a significant disconnect between what workers earn and what they‍ expect to earn in the Peruvian labor market,particularly in Metropolitan lima. Professionals in Business Development, Operations, and Management have the highest salary aspirations.
